Iatrogenic Secondary Hypogonadism

Meaning

Iatrogenic secondary hypogonadism describes a clinical state where the gonads, specifically the testes or ovaries, exhibit reduced functional activity, leading to insufficient sex hormone production or impaired gametogenesis. This deficiency stems from inadequate stimulation by the pituitary gland or hypothalamus, and crucially, the underlying cause is a direct consequence of medical intervention, treatment, or procedure. This differentiates it from primary gonadal failure and highlights its origin within the healthcare setting.
